Transaction 1adf2641c6fbefae4a06ded08e6eb8f13e8e9899f31e956aacb9cbda80f5ba7c

block
1c0395d9bdfaea73a71c4802508917b0305ac4e34838a52520ccbd9ca9fb0d81

1 Input

23 Outputs